Bomb attack on nightclub
A doorman was injured after a petrol bomb was thrown into a nightclub.

The bouncer suffered burns to his arm and back, which are not believed to be life-threatening, and the entrance to the Sands Nightclub in Beach Road, Weston-super-Mare was damaged.

Police are now looking for witnesses to the incident which happened at 0100 BST on 1 July.

Detectives are keen to trace the driver of a light car, seen driving away from the area at the time.

Detective Inspector Martyn Triggol said: "There were probably a lot of people in the area at the time and we would like anyone who saw the incident or who may have information to contact the police.

"This happened just before the club was due to close, when a lot more people would have been in the doorway."
